  6. Ohr -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Ohr

    Ohr ( Hebrew: אור, romanized :ʾor, lit. 'Light', plural: אורותʾoroṯ) is a central Kabbalistic term in Jewish mysticism. The analogy of physical light is used as a way of describing metaphysical divine emanations.

  7. Spiritual bypass -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Spiritual_bypass

    Spiritual bypass or spiritual bypassing is a "tendency to use spiritual ideas and practices to sidestep or avoid facing unresolved emotional issues, psychological wounds, and unfinished developmental tasks". [1]
